TSI Assessment Complete Guide Texas Success Initiative Overview

The Texas Success Initiative assessment, or TSI, serves as a diagnostic tool used by colleges and universities to determine a student's preparedness for college-level coursework. Understanding what is tsi assessment allows students to focus their study efforts on the specific areas where they need improvement.
